Fishing tourney

A fishing tournament in benefit of Fernando Aguayo’s dialysis and a new catheter will be held on the Malecon in San Antonio Tlayacapan, Sunday, February 12, 9 a.m. to 2 p.m.

Entrance is 150 pesos. First place gets 40 percent of the entrance fees. The rest go to Fernando. Only carp caught on the edge of the lake and only two poles per contestant.

Open Circle

Sandy Britton presents “Letting Mexico Mellow You Out” at the next meeting of Open Circle, Sunday, February 12, 10:30 a.m. at the Lake Chapala Society.

When you travel to, do business with, or move to another country, the culture clash can puzzle and even frustrate you—or it can expand your mind and change the way you see things. Britton will share how the concept of “cultural intelligence” helped her understand her adopted country better, but even more important, how her time in Mexico has altered her view of life.
Britton is from northern California. Her background is in software development and dog training, but she combines her love of cultural sociology and public speaking to bring you this presentation.

Pickleball tourney

pg19

20,000 pesos is the prize money for the Chapala Etapa 1000 Pickleball tournament to be held February 17 to 19 at the Hotel Real de Chapala. The entrance fee of 1,200 pesos includes play in two categories and free clinics on Friday, February 17. Medals will be given to first, second and third place in each category and the prize money will be given to the first three place winners of the open advanced category. Tequila fans rejoice!

The Lake Chapala Society holds its eighth annual Tequila Tasting on the LCS grounds, Friday, February 24, 2:30 to 5:30 p.m. There will be an unlimited tasting of 90 different tequila varieties, accompanied by appetizers, which are included in the price of admission, 350 pesos per person. All tequilas will be available for purchase by cash or credit card. Tickets available at the LCS office or via the LCS website.
